Just came across this - very tidy of ya, young 'Gixer! :y

IIRC; this fine example of a Duple Vista-bodied Bedford OB came from an East Anglian operator.


Here's the only OB which has remained in the same ownership from new ........ in 1951!


When our friends Len and Sylvia Cooper retired as proprietors of Leathers Coaches (of Maiden Bradley, Wiltshire), they kept this fine specimen. It now resides in a purpose-built garage alongside their home, and occasionally attends vintage shows/steam rallies/etc.
Paintwork is original!
